During the past 3 years Larrakeyah Primary School has moved towards an inquiry-based approach to learning. This has followed on from the introduction of 21st Century Learning and coincided with the introduction of STEAM (Science, Technology, Engineering, Arts, Mathematics) into classroom teaching.
The NT Preschool Curriculum is used in conjunction with the Early Years Learning Framework and was developed as a practical guide to assist the preschool teacher to implement the Learning Outcomes of the EYLF for children from three to five years of age.
Learning Intention: Students learn about persuasive texts. Success Criteria: I name what a persuasive text is and the purpose. I name a type of persuasive text. I name some persuasive devices. I write a persuasive letter to the principal about something they would like at the school.
